The WhatsApp Business API is a connected solution that allows businesses to integrate WhatsApp into their systems, allowing them to communicate with customers without the limitations of the standard app and integrating with other marketing and customer service tools.

Automates the appointment schedule via WhatsApp
In 2021, Brazilian marketplace automated the delivery of financing plan information and allowed users to schedule appointments directly via WhatsApp using the WhatsApp Flows feature .

Before this solution, lead conversion relied on calls and emails, which slowed down the process excessively. According to data provided by the company itself, the implementation of the WhatsApp Business API increased conversions among organic visitors by 2.9 times and increased conversions from paid traffic by 49%.
How to use the WhatsApp Business API in 6 steps
The easiest way to access the WhatsApp Business API is through a business solutions provider. This way, you can use the platform's intuitive interface that integrates with your marketing tool, without the need for programming or integrating WhatsApp into your back-end systems.
1) Select a WhatsApp solution provider with API access
To integrate the WhatsApp Business API, a business must use the services of a Business Solutions Provider ( BSP ) that partners with the messaging app, which are typically marketing automation platforms.
